共用方式為


PVIDEO_HW_POWER_SET回呼函式 (video.h)

HwVidSetPowerState 設定指定裝置的電源狀態。

語法

PVIDEO_HW_POWER_SET PvideoHwPowerSet;

VP_STATUS PvideoHwPowerSet(
  PVOID HwDeviceExtension,
  ULONG HwId,
  PVIDEO_POWER_MANAGEMENT VideoPowerControl
)
{...}

參數

HwDeviceExtension

迷你埠驅動程式每個適配卡儲存區域的指標。 如需詳細資訊,請參閱 裝置延伸模組

HwId

32 位 裝置識別碼的指標, 可唯一識別迷你埠驅動程式應設定電源狀態的裝置。 此參數是迷你埠驅動程式 HwVidGetVideoChildDescriptor 函式所傳回的值。 DISPLAY_ADAPTER_HW_ID值表示迷你埠驅動程式應該設定配接器本身的電源狀態。

VideoPowerControl

VIDEO_POWER_MANAGEMENT 結構的指標,指定要設定的電源狀態。

傳回值

HwVidSetPowerState 應該一律傳回NO_ERROR。

言論

HwVidSetPowerState 是視訊迷你埠驅動程式中的必要函式。

驅動程式應該檢查 HwId 中指定的標識碼,以判斷要設定電源狀態的裝置。 然後,驅動程式應將該裝置的電源狀態設定為 PowerState VIDEO_POWER_MANAGEMENT 結構成員中指定的層級,VideoPowerControl 點。

HwVidSetPowerState 應設為可分頁。

要求

要求 價值
目標平臺 桌面
標頭 video.h (include Video.h)

另請參閱

HwVidGetPowerState

HwVidGetVideoChildDescriptor

VIDEO_POWER_MANAGEMENT